Details

    • Type: New Feature New Feature
    • Status: Open
    • Priority: Minor Minor
    • Resolution: Unresolved
    • Affects Version/s: 1.9.9
    • Fix Version/s: None
    • Component/s: Assignment (2.2), Groups
    • Labels:
      None
    • Difficulty:
      Moderate
    • Affected Branches:
      MOODLE_19_STABLE
    • Rank:
      6361

      Description

      I was told in the forum that this would make a good item for the tracker as there may be others interested in this feature.
      When I set up groups in the offline world, I can have those groups submit a single copy of an assignment and when I grade that assignment, the feedback and grade can be shared by the whole group. I would like to be able to do the same thing in the online Moodle world. Yes, there are times that I want to place students in groups but still have them submit assignments individually that the whole group can then view, view feedback and even see grades on. However, for some assignments, since the groups are working collaboratively, it would be a waste of time (and online disk space) to have students submit the same assignment 4 or 5 times so that it could be graded 4 or 5 times, assigned feedback 4 or 5 times and assigned a numerical score 4 or 5 times. It would be much more beneficial to both students (so they don't have to log out one student so another can log on and upload the file) and me as a teacher to be able to have an assignment (whether online text or upload) checked as being not just separate groups but a Shared Group Assignment so that a submission by one person in the group would count for everyone. The person who replied in the forum said the only way to simulate such a thing now would be to setup a "dummy" student where all students in the group shared the password and could upload the information. However, that doesn't allow each person's individual grade book to be updated when the assignment is submitted and graded. It seems that this would be fairly simple except that it does involve more than just a single submission...it also involves the grade books, etc.

        Activity

        Hide
        Jody Steele added a comment -

        At our institiution we had the same desire to have what we called Group Assignments. For 1.9.x a student (before my time at the institution) had copied the assignment module and adapted it as necessary to create the "group assignment" module as we saw it. This had one submission per group, which every member of the group was allowed to see/update. It also provided the Grader with an interface to easily assign the same grade/comment/outcome(s) to all of the members in the group, while also allowing the user to edit group members individually.

        Ive since then written an implementation that provides the same functionality in Moodle 2. It is written as an assignment subtype (there are 2 that we care about Upload and Offline so actually 2 types: groupupload and groupoffline) and so uses as much of the stock assignmetn code as is possible. None of the core Moodle code has been altered to make this work.

        If there is interest I will upload the code here for others to peruse.

        Show
        Jody Steele added a comment - At our institiution we had the same desire to have what we called Group Assignments. For 1.9.x a student (before my time at the institution) had copied the assignment module and adapted it as necessary to create the "group assignment" module as we saw it. This had one submission per group, which every member of the group was allowed to see/update. It also provided the Grader with an interface to easily assign the same grade/comment/outcome(s) to all of the members in the group, while also allowing the user to edit group members individually. Ive since then written an implementation that provides the same functionality in Moodle 2. It is written as an assignment subtype (there are 2 that we care about Upload and Offline so actually 2 types: groupupload and groupoffline) and so uses as much of the stock assignmetn code as is possible. None of the core Moodle code has been altered to make this work. If there is interest I will upload the code here for others to peruse.

          People

          •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

            Dates

            • Created:
              Updated: